I'm not very familiar with this site's clients yet, and I seem to have somehow started a game without an opponent (why is this possible?)
 
I don't know the name for which client I'm using, it's the one where you set up by swapping pieces, not the one where you set up by placing one piece at a time.
 
Is there some way I can fix this? What happens in 20 days when the timer runs out? Will it quietly scrub the game, or will it divide by zero to calculate the rating change against a nonexistent opponent?

You have made an open table at the gameroom, for a 1d/ move postal game.  Anyone else can choose to sit down at your game to be your opponent.  (You can see it in the Open Games section.)
 
Put another way, instead of inviting a specific person to play, you have issued an open invite for anyone to accept.

Aha, the starting of the timer may be a server bug.  Some years ago in the Postal Mixer, I noticed that it was unfair for Gold's time not to start right when the games were created.  We had players waiting two weeks to make their first move, without their clocks running.  Since then Omar changed it to have all the clocks start automatically.  What you observed about the clock starting before you even have an opponent is probably an unintended side-effect of the fix Omar implemented for the postal tournament.
